return a string describing the GLU version or GLU extensions
const GLubyte * gluGetString( | GLenum | name) ; |
gluGetString
returns a pointer to a static string describing the
GLU version or the GLU extensions that are supported.
The version number is one of the following forms:
major_number.minor_number major_number.minor_number.release_number.
The version string is of the following form:
version number<space>vendor-specific information
Vendor-specific information is optional. Its format and contents depend on the implementation.
The standard GLU contains a basic set of features and capabilities.
If a company or group of companies wish to support other features,
these may be included as extensions to the GLU.
If name
is
GLU_EXTENSIONS
, then gluGetString
returns a space-separated list of names of supported GLU extensions.
(Extension names never contain spaces.)
All strings are null-terminated.
gluGetString
only returns information about GLU extensions. Call glGetString
to get a list of GL extensions.
gluGetString
is an initialization routine. Calling it after
a glNewList results in undefined behavior.
